Contractors specializing in skylight repair typically handle a range of services related to diagnosing and fixing issues with existing skylights. This can include repairing leaks, replacing damaged glass or framing components, sealing gaps, and addressing problems caused by weather exposure or aging materials. Proper repair work aims to restore the skylight’s functionality and prevent further damage, ensuring that the property maintains its integrity and interior comfort. Defining the scope of a skylight repair project is a key step in ensuring a successful outcome. Property owners should clearly communicate what issues need to be addressed and ask potential contractors to specify the extent of their work in writing. This includes details such as what parts will be repaired or replaced, the methods to be used, and any additional work that might be necessary to prevent future problems. Having a detailed scope helps prevent misunderstandings, ensures all parties are on the same page, and provides a basis for comparing proposals from different service providers.
